|
Oracle-Training
Oracle-Training
Wir führen für unsere Kunden diverse Schulungen im Bereich Oracle durch. Die Kurse richten sich an Entwickler,
die in kürzester Zeit umfassende Kenntnisse der Oracle-Produkte erwerben wollen.
Die Referenten sind durch tägliche Praxiserfahrung mit den Inhalten vertraut.
Die Schulungen gliedern sich in theoretische und praktische Abschnitte und beinhalten Schulungsunterlagen. Sie finden in
unserem Schulungscenter oder bei unseren Kunden statt.
Die Länge der Schulungen ergibt sich aus der Zahl hinter dem Namen (z. B. SQL-3: 3-tägig).
Informationen über Termine und Gebühren auf Anfrage.
Überblick Oracle Datenbank (ORA-1)
Überblick über die Funktionalitäten und Einsatzmöglichkeiten von Oracle:
- Das Datenbanksystem Oracle9i/10g/11g
- Die Objekte der Oracle-Datenbank
- Programmierung in der Oracle-Datenbank
- Entwicklungswerkzeuge von Oracle, Microsoft und anderen
- Zugriffsmöglichkeiten auf Oracle, z. B. via ODBC oder JDBC
Zusätzlich in ORA-2:
- Einsatzmöglichkeiten im Intranet/Internet
- Implementierung von Standardsoftware
- Praktische Übungen in Ihrer Umgebung (z. B. Zugriff via MS-Access/ODBC)
- Troubleshooting, Informationsbeschaffung
- Oracle-Support, Oracle Web-Dienste
Einführung Oracle SQL und PL/SQL (SQL-3)
Einführung in die wichtigsten Sprachelemente von SQL und PL/SQL:
- Datenbanken allgemein
- Die objektrelationale Datenbank Oracle9i/10g/11g - Überblick
- Anfragen an die Datenbank - Das Select-Statement
- Rechnen mit Spalteninhalten - Arithmetische Funktionen in SQL
- Standardfunktionen in SQL - Single Row Funktionen
- Beziehungen zwischen Tabellen
- Komplexe Abfragen über mehrere Tabellen - Joins
- Gruppieren von Abfrageergebnissen, Aggregatfunktionen
- Geschachtelte Abfragen - Subqueries
- Anlegen von Tabellen - DDL
- Einfügen, ändern und löschen von Daten - Data Manipulation Language (DML)
- PL/SQL Grundlagen - Datentypen, Syntax, etc. Kontrollstrukturen - Programmverzweigungen, Schleifen
- Datenbearbeitung in PL/SQL - Cursor
- Fehlerbehandlung - Exception Handling
- Anlegen und ändern von Stored Procedures / Triggers
Übersicht Oracle DBA (DBA-2)
Einführung in die wichtigsten Komponenten der Oracle-Datenbankadministration:
- Aufbau und Komponenten einer Oracle Datenbank
- Oracle Tools zur Administration - Oracle Enterprise Manager
- Hoch- und Herunterfahren einer Oracle Datenbank - Instance Manager
- Anlegen einer Oracle Datenbank - Database Configuration Assistant
- Das Oracle Data-Dictionary - Schema Manager
- Anlegen und ändern von Datenbankobjekten - Data Definition Language (DDL)
- Verwalten der physischen Datenbankkomponenten - Storage Manager
- Verwalten der Datenbankbenutzer - Security Manager
- Einfluss verschiedener Sprachen auf die Datenbank - National Language Support
- Sichern und wiederherstellen der Datenbank - Backup / Recovery
- Oracle Netzwerkadministration - Net8, Network Assistant, Connection Manager,
Names Server
Überblick Oracle Business Intelligence (OBI-1)
Überblick über Business Intelligence mit Oracle:
- Was ist Business Intelligence
- Aufbau von Data Marts und DataWarehouses
- Spezialitäten bei der Datenmodellierung
- ETT (extracting, transporting, and transforming) - Oracle Warehouse Builder
- SQL-Erweiterungen von Oracle, OLAP-Option
- Vorstellung von diversen Abfrage-Werkzeugen
Überblick Oracle Internet-Entwicklungs-Werkzeuge (IDS-1)
Überblick über internetbasierte Anwendungsentwicklung mit Oracle:
- Überblick über den Internet Application Server (iAS)
- Webtechnologien mit dem iAS und Oracle9i/10g/11g
- Verschiedene Architekturen von Applikationen
- Entwicklungswerkzeuge: Designer, Developer (Forms, Reports), JDeveloper
- Abfragewerkzeuge: Portal, Discoverer
Workshop Einführung in Oracle Designer (DES-1)
Überblick über die wichtigsten Funktionalitäten des Oracle Designer:
- Erstellung von Prozeß-, ER- und Funktionsmodellen
- Erstellung von Objektmodellen (UML)
- Datenmodellierung Anwendungsdesign - Design-Editor
- Generierung von Developer-Programmen - Generatoren
- Datenhaltung im zentralen Repository - Repository
- Object Navigator - Dokumentation, Auswertungen und Qualitätssicherung im Designer
- Beispiel einer Anwendung von ER-Modell bis zum Programm
Einführung Oracle Reports (REP-2)
Einführung in die Programmierung von Berichten mit Oracle Reports:
- Die Oracle-Reports Entwicklungsumgebung
- Erstellen eines einfachen Reports - Report Wizard
- Erstellen von Abfragen - Query Builder
- Verwendung von Standardfunktionen, Arithmetische Funktionen, Aggregatfunktionen, (Outer) Joins
- Weiterentwicklung von Reports im Objektnavigator, Attributpallette und Berichteditor
- Verfeinern des Datenmodells im Data Model Editor - Parameter, Formel- und Summenspalten
- Verfeinern des Layouts im Live Previewer und Layout Editor - Felder und Rahmen
- Ausblick - Weitere Möglichkeiten von Oracle Reports
Workshop Oracle auf Linux (LIN-1)
Administration von Oracle auf Linux für Umsteiger:
- Installation einer Instance auf Linux (z. B. Suse oder Red Hat)
- Was finde ich wo: Skripte, Variablen, Kernel-Parameter
- Welche Tools und Versionen werden unterstützt
- Einbindung ins Netzwerk, Zugriffe und Administration von innen und außen
- Besonderheiten bei der Konfiguration und den Parametern (z. B. Autostart, mehrere Instanzen)
- Möglichkeiten für das Backup
Workshop Oracle Backup and Recovery (BRC-2)
Erlernen und Ausprobieren der wichtigsten Techniken von Backup und
Recovery von Oracle Datenbanken:
- Prinzip und Umfang des Backups von Oracle Datenbanken
- Offline-Sicherung - Cold Backup
- Archive Log Modus
- Online-Sicherung - Hot Backup
- Logisches Backup - Import und Export
- Zurückspielen von Backups
- Recovery von Datenbanken
- Recovery Manager
Tuning von Oracle-Anwendungen (TUN-2)
Einweisung in die erfolgreiche Optimierung von Anwendungen und Datenbanken:
- Optimierung der physikalischen Datenbankobjekte
- Verwendung von Indizes und weiterer performancerelevanter Datenbankobjekte
- Parameter von Tabellen und Indizes
- Die Funktionsweise des Oracle Optimizers
- Optimierung von SQL-Statements
- Ausführungsplan (EXPLAIN PLAN) von SQL-Abfragen
- Optimizer Hints
- Sortiervorgänge
- Optimierung des Hauptspeichers und der Plattenzugriffe
- Diagnosemöglichkeiten - Logging, Tracing, Dynamic Performance Tables
|